Plot
A sinister witch steals the baby of a simple candlemaker and his wife and names her Rapunzel. Determined to keep Rapunzel for herself, the witch locks her up in a tall tower all alone, with no way in or out except by climbing her long, braided hair. Wonders and dangers occur when the girl meets a handsome prince.
